During World War II, Guido and his family are forced to be transferred to a Nazi concentration camp to work to live their lives. Giouse was not aware of this dangerous life he had to live. Guido tried to make Giouse realize that they are playing a game where they have to face different challenges in order to clear stages in the game and earn points with a reward of an original tank for the one with the highest points. Here he make the casualties of the camp bearable for his son, such as need of mother and hunger, by deceiving him in a situation where he would lose game points if he shows stubborn attitude or throws tantrums. Every time Guido returns from work, he tells him about the games he played with others and winning them all and others being jealous of their lead. Through this, he manages to create an air of joy for his son to help him resist the tortures of the Fascists. To avoid the hazards of poor upbringing, he guides his son to distance form German soldiers to save his life and gets a chance to mix him up among the children of German Soldiers. Later, the war is over and the camp becomes a hub of hesitaion and panic. Guido orders Giouse to stay in a steel box until everyone has left and would ultimately then win the tank. He then tries to approach Dora to aware of not getting into the truck to save her life, where he is caught by a German soldier who decides to encounter him at the back of the barracks. On the way towards his execution, he saw Giouse for the last time where he depicts him to complete a challenge and marches off in happiness to ensure his son’s safety.
